Technology ushers in fundamental structural changes that can be integral to


achieving significant improvements in productivity. Used to support both teaching
and learning, technology infuses classrooms with digital learning tools, such as
computers and hand held devices; expands course offerings, experiences, and
learning materials; supports learning 24 hours a day, 7 days a week; builds 21st
century skills; increases student engagement and motivation; and accelerates
learning. Technology also has the power to transform teaching by ushering in a
new model of connected teaching. This model links teachers to their students and
to professional content, resources, and systems to help them improve their own
instruction and personalize learning.

Technology is helping teachers to expand beyond linear, text-based learning and to


engage students who learn best in other ways. Its role in schools has evolved from
a contained “computer class” into a versatile learning tool that could change how
we demonstrate concepts, assign projects and assess progress.

Although its establishment is recent year it must incorporate Technology transfer.


“Technology transfer “is the process by which commercial technology is
disseminated. This takes the form of a technology transfer transaction, which
may or may not be covered by a legally binding contract (Blakeney, 1989, p.
136), but which involves the communication, by the transferor, of the relevant
knowledge to the recipient.
